At STPLN you will find coworking, events, and facilities for explorations related to culture and creativity. We work inclusively, experimentally, and sustainably with crafts, art, culture and beyond. Come by and say hello; we are happy to show you around.

STPLN is located in the historical building “Kommendanthuset” that was built in 1786 as an arsenal and has since served as a hospital, museum, café, and now the educational activities of Malmö Museum, that we share the building with. Read more about them here!

Our spaces

Open Co-working Space

A free drop-in office landscape — no signing in, no membership, just choose a spot and start working. There is access to coffee/tea, a kitchen with a microwave and fast internet.

You can use this space evenings and weekends if you want to organize an exhibition, a public talk, or any event that is open to everyone. The space neighbours an event space that STPLN shares with Malmö Museum and is possible to book for events. No fees, just drop by or contact us to book.

Event Space

A large and flexible room, located on the second floor, perfect for organizing an event, an exhibition, a conference, or a workshop for specific invitees, up to 80 people. Sound, light, projector, and whiteboard are available, as well as access to a kitchen and fast internet. Good to know: This space is a thoroughfare!

Office Space

A quiet office landscape that is situated on the second floor. Membership includes coffee/tea, community lunches, as well as a copier, scanner, and other office necessities. You also get access to a meeting room and a discount on using our event spaces. Contact us for membership requests.
